Creatine Boost

Hi there, creatine only gives a significant extra boost in short duration exercises lasting form 6 to 20 seconds this is because creatine is only specific to the ATP based energy system. Creatine will only make you able to work harder and longer within a given very short timeframe. It also true that creatine speeds up recovery which will enable you to work harder as you in the sense tah you can work out more often.
